COACH Cardiac Workshop being offered Feb. 7

COACH Cardiac Rehabilitation Program will be on campus February 7 to lead a workshop on recognition and prevention of risk factors for heart disease.

The talk is organized by Human Resources and will feature an overview of heart disease, healthy lifestyles, and provide an overview of cardiac resources available in the Central Okanagan.

UBC’s Okanagan campus is an innovative hub for research and learning founded in partnership with local Indigenous peoples, the Syilx Okanagan Nation, in whose traditional, ancestral and unceded territory the campus resides. The most established and influential global rankings all consistently place UBC in the top five per cent of universities in the world, and among the top three Canadian universities.

The Okanagan campus combines a globally recognized UBC education with a tight-knit and entrepreneurial community that welcomes students and faculty from around the world in British Columbia’s stunning Okanagan Valley. For more visit ok.ubc.ca.
